Frequently Asked Questions

  • When is Auckland Cup Week?

    Auckland Cup Week 2010 will run from the 6th - 13th March and will feature Telecom Derby Day (6th), Stella Artois Auckland Cup Day (10th) & SKYCITY Diamond Day (13th).

  • How do I get to Ellerslie?

    Ellerslie Racecourse is well sign posted from the North/South Motorway. The best exit is 'Greenlane East'. Ellerslie Racecourse is a short walk from the Greenlane train station. Please refer to the section on 'Getting to Ellerslie' for detailed directions.

  • What time does everything start?

    Each day racecourse gates will open at approximately 10.30am. Hospitality options will commence from 11.30am. The first race will start sometime around 12.00pm. The 'Birdcage Bash' will then kick off after the last race (about 6.30pm). Times will be confirmed closer to the event.

  • Where can I park?

    Parking is available in the public carpark on a first come basis. Overflow parking will be available in the Infield. PLEASE NOTE THAT ON SUNDAYS, ELLERSLIE HOSTS THE CAR FAIR, SO ANY CARS LEFT OVERNIGHT IN THE PUBLIC CARPARK FROM SATURDAY RACEMEETINGS WILL BE TOWED.

  • What is the dress code?

    A dress code applies in the Ascot Stand as well as ALL hospitality options - No jeans, shorts, trainers or jandals and a collared shirt is required.   • Can I get cash out on course?

    Cash is available through the eftpos at most of the bars. Cash is also available at the Raceday Office.

  • I have purchased tickets online - will they be posted out to me?

    Tickets will be posted out to all those who purchase tickets approximately two weeks prior to the event. After that time tickets will be available for collection from the Auckland Racing Club reception (between 9.00am and 5pm Monday - Friday) or from the ticket collection booth on the day of the event.

  • Where is the ticket collection booth?

    This is located next to the turnstiles at the main public entrance (gate 6). To avoid queuing we reccommend collecting tickets from the Club prior to the day. IF YOU ARE PLANNING TO COLLECT YOUR TICKETS ON THE DAY, PLEASE NOTE: If the public carpark is full and you are instructed to park in the Infield, you will not be admitted to the course via the under-ground tunnel withouth your tickets but will need to walk around the course back to the ticket collection box. Our parking attendants are instructed to allow racegoers to drive up to the Collection box before exiting to park in the Infield.

  • Can I bring a picnic and alcohol onto the course?

    Ellerslie Racecourse is now a fully licensed venue. "BYO" alcohol is no longer permitted in any areas, including the Infield. Patrons may still bring "BYO" food and unopened, non alcoholic beverages into public areas including the Infield.

  • Can I put up a beach umbrella or gazebo anywhere oncourse?

    Yes - on public lawn areas. However any branding that conflicts with any of our sponsors, will not be permitted and will be removed.

  • What's the best way for me to get to the Infield during Auckland Cup Week and avoid the traffic?

    If you are coming from the north, take the Tecoma Street exit, go under the overbridge and enter the Infield from the Morrin Street entrance (by Lollipops Playground). If you are coming from the South, take the Ellerslie/Panmure Highway exit and go through the Ellerslie township to Morrin Street. Enter the Infield from the Morrin Street entrance.
